Physical properties of quartz sand Quartz sand is quartz particles made by crushing and processing quartz stone. Quartz is a non-metallic mineral, a hard, wear-resistant and chemically stable silicate mineral. Its main mineral component is SiO2, with a melting point of 1713°C. A new process of "gravity separation-flotation-acid leaching" purification was proposed for the removal of iron and titanium from a quartz sand in Sichuan. Fe and Ti were removed preliminarily from quartz sand by gravity separation and flotation, then purified by two-stage acid leaching.

Quartz Sand. Quartz sand is the most common type of sand and is found in many parts of the world. It is composed of small grains of quartz, which is a mineral that is abundant in the Earth's crust. Quartz sand is typically white or clear, but it can also be found in other colors such as pink, yellow, and gray.

Quartz is found in the nature in varying purity and is traded in varying quality for different industrial applications. It can be used either for high added value applications such as silicon-metal wafers, optical glass or PV panels or for more ordinary applications such as foundry sand for metal castings or as a filler for adhesives and grouts.

Quartz sand is an important raw material for nearly 100 kinds of industrial products, such as glass, electronics and electrical appliances, optical fiber semiconductors, water treatment, mechanical casting, artificial quartz stone, daily ceramics, metallurgy, superhard materials, chemical industry, cement, functional fillers, oil drilling and so on.

Also called silica sand or quartz sand, silica is made of silicon dioxide (SiO 2). Silicon compounds are the most significant component of the Earth's crust. Since sand is plentiful, easy to mine and relatively easy to process, it is the primary ore source of silicon. The metamorphic rock, quartzite, is another source.
Quartz sands and finely ground silica sand are used for sand blasting, scouring cleansers, grinding media, and grit for sanding and sawing. Chert: Chert is a microcrystalline or cryptocrystalline quartz.

Quartz sand is used as a filler inside the manufacture of rubber, paint, and putty. Screened and washed, carefully sized grains are used as filter media and roofing granules. Quartz sands are used for traction within the railroad and mining industries.
Quartz has a wide variety of applications. Quartz crystals are used in making gemstones and jewelry, whereas quartz sand is used in making glasses and bricks. Quartz is also used in the manufacture of quartz resonators. These resonators are utilized as high-performance resonators and can be found in filters and oscillators.
